Description

 

This shasta daisy has very finely cut petals which appear like a fringe  around a yellow centre. they can be double or semi double and are long lasting.  they make a good cut flower, and are indispensible in the summer border, being easy to grow from seed and flowering for a long time. It makes an excellent container plant.

Sowing advice

Sow in spring and autumn. Sow in trays or pots.Sow onto moist well-drained seed compost. Just cover seed with soil or vermiculite, light is needed for germination. Ideal temperature 13-16°C. Germination takes 21-28 days. If germination does not occur cold stratify. Move to 4°C (fridge door or vege compartment) for 2-4 weeks then return to warmth. Transplant seedlings when large enough to handle to 8cm pots. Acclimatise and plant out once danger of frost has passed with 45cm spacing
